The Royal College of Anaesthetists is the professional body responsible for the specialty throughout the UK. We are the third largest medical royal college in the UK by membership. With a combined membership of more than 24,000 Fellows and Members, we ensure the quality of patient care by safeguarding standards in the three specialties of anaesthesia, intensive care and pain medicine.

The role:

The Recruitment and Onboarding Officer will play a crucial role in attracting, sourcing and securing top talent for the College.

This is a dynamic and fast paced role, providing and developing a comprehensive and first-class recruitment and onboarding experience to the College and all prospective candidates. You will be responsible for managing the end-to-end recruitment process, building strong relationships with hiring managers and ensuring a positive candidate experience.

Key tasks and responsibilities include:

  • Managing the end-to-end process for all vacancies within the College, and being the first point of contact for all recruitment queries and advice
  • Being the main point of contact for all new starters and ensuring their onboarding runs smoothly and without delay
  • Developing a contemporary and well considered induction that provides new employees with a positive and innovative onboarding experience
  • Producing a monthly recruitment and onboarding report, against agreed measures including (but not limited to) number of vacancies, time to hire, source and number of applications etc.
  • Reviewing and making recommends for improvements / enhancements to the College’s recruitment systems, processes and/or policies, ensuring that they are contemporary, innovative and EDI focused

This role is an incredible opportunity for someone with comprehensive end-to-end recruitment experience that is looking for a fresh challenge in a dynamic and fast paced environment with exposure to wider HR generalist activities and projects.
